Data in a chart is organized into chart groups. In 3D Chart, a chart group is represented by a ChartGroup object. At present, only one chart group can be stored in a chart group collection.
Within a chart group, the three-dimensional data to be displayed is assumed to come either from a gridded surface, or from one or more series of points. This data is represented by the ElevationData property, which is a Chart3DData object. The data displayed can be in one of three formats:
· Regularly-gridded data, in which the X- and Y-gridlines are evenly spaced
· Irregularly-gridded data, in which the X- and Y-gridlines are not evenly spaced.
· Point data, in which the X, Y and Z coordinates can be specified without restrictions.
To set the data format, set the Layout property to the appropriate data layout constant.
